Netcapital Inc. reported a first‑quarter 2026 net loss per share of –$0.44, falling short of the consensus estimate of –$0.306 by a substantial 43.79%. The company did not disclose revenue figures for the period, making a top‑line comparison unavailable. Following the release, NCPL shares declined by $0.12, reflecting investor disappointment with the EPS miss and a lack of revenue transparency.

The significant EPS miss in Q1 2026 points to ongoing cost pressures and possibly lower‑than‑anticipated capital‑markets activity. Netcapital, which operates a digital investment‑banking and capital‑raising platform, may have faced reduced client engagement during the quarter, leading to higher per‑share losses. Without a revenue figure, the earnings report highlights the company’s reliance on non‑operating items or unusual charges that could have widened the net loss. From an operational perspective, margin trends remain unclear. The absence of a revenue line suggests that either the company’s top‑line is immaterial at this stage or it is focusing on cost‑control measures that have yet to produce bottom‑line improvements. Seasonality in the capital‑markets segment may also have contributed to a more challenging quarter. Investors will be watching for any commentary on deal flow, subscription revenue from advisory services, or recurring income from its platform. The large negative surprise relative to estimates indicates that internal forecasts may have been overly optimistic or that external headwinds (e.g., regulatory changes, interest‑rate sensitivity) intensified during the period. Management’s forward‑looking commentary was absent from the earnings release, but the company likely will address growth strategies in subsequent communications. Netcapital may seek to deepen its focus on lower‑cost offerings or expand into adjacent financial‑technology niches to stabilize earnings. The EPS miss could prompt the firm to revisit its expense structure, possibly streamlining operations or reducing discretionary spending. Given the lack of revenue data, the company’s guidance for the remainder of fiscal 2026 remains uncertain. Any upcoming updates might emphasize the gradual recovery of capital‑markets activity or the rollout of new platform features. Risk factors include continued volatility in equity markets, regulatory scrutiny of online capital formation, and the potential for further dilution if equity is used to fund operations. While the company expects to navigate these challenges, the wide EPS surprise underscores that even conservative assumptions may need to be revised lower. Investors should monitor for any forward‑looking statements that clarify revenue expectations or cost‑reduction targets. Netcapital Inc. The –$0.12 stock move (likely a price decline into the low single‑digit range) reflects a muted reaction relative to the magnitude of the EPS miss, possibly because the stock already prices in significant uncertainty. With no revenue data and a large negative surprise, analyst estimates for upcoming quarters may be revised downward, increasing the risk of future misses. From an investment perspective, NCPL remains a high‑risk, speculative name. The lack of a disclosed revenue figure raises questions about the company’s ability to generate visible top‑line growth. Key catalysts to watch include any future filings that provide operating metrics (e.g., transaction volumes, number of funded offerings) and management’s detailed discussion of cost‑control initiatives.
